You talked to the wrong people at JDL (Jacks Diving Locker). Unless something has changed recently, they have full CCR support, and lots of Sofnoline and any trimix you want.
Zach Follis is their CCR instructor.

JDL no longer offering CCR classes but I'm pretty sure they still support CCR divers on island, but no PP blending which I found odd (insurance purposes I think).

Asheron is on point though, Joe Weston is the man to see. Pretty sure he is the only one they allow to do o2 fills.

BISR is great for what he offers, right now he's out of O2 and always takes a while to get more bottles but he does PP blending, no HE though.
